Top Local Places

Norrvalla

, Skellefteå, Sweden
Stadium, Arena & Sports Venue

Description

ad


Quiz

NEAR Norrvalla

Consultec

Skellefteå, Sweden
Local business

Lindex Solbacken

Skellefteå, Sweden
Women's Clothing Store

Kfum Skellefteå

Skellefteå, Sweden
Non-profit organization

Erica Book

Skellefteå, Sweden
Local business